Marca Surname Meaning

Italian: habitational name from a place called Marca in Biella province or a topographic name from marca ‘village’. Italian: from the feminine form of the personal name Marco.

Aragonese and Catalan: topographic name from marca ‘border land’. Catalan: nickname for someone with a noticeable birthmark or scar from marca ‘scar’.

Compare Lamarca.

Source: Dictionary of American Family Names 2nd edition, 2022

Where is the Marca family from?

You can see how Marca families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Marca family name was found in the USA, and Canada between 1840 and 1920. The most Marca families were found in USA in 1920. In 1911 there were 7 Marca families living in Quebec. This was about 78% of all the recorded Marca's in Canada. Quebec had the highest population of Marca families in 1911.

What did your Marca 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Laborer and Operator were the top reported jobs for men and women in the USA named Marca. 44% of Marca men worked as a Laborer and 42% of Marca women worked as an Operator. Some less common occupations for Americans named Marca were Presser and Dressmaker.
